Nike Air Force One Samples

Here are two new samples of the Nike Air Force Ones thanks to Sneaker Freaker. It seems that Nike has been really feeling themselves on the black and gold colorways lately (think Lebron III’s and DMP’s) and has continued the scheme with these Air Force Ones. The second model is a more subtle colorup with some premium leather for all you cats that like the good stuff. Look for these to drop in the third quarter of the year. Image: Sneaker Freaker

A Bathing Ape x Hidetoshi Nakata Tee

A Bathing Ape collaborated with Hidetoshi Nakata’s web site Nakata.net. The world famous football player from Japan originally had his site setup in 2002 and after 4 years, they have came together to release the tee right before the World Cup 2006. On the back, there is the phrase “Sharing the Hopes and Dreams in Germany. Together!”. The shirt is only sold at Nakata.net and will be available in limited quantities. Clerks Pack @ Alife Rivington Club

The highly anticipated “Clerks Pack” has dropped at ARC to the delight of many New York sneaker heads. Designed by renowned British footwear retailer Size? the pack features an Air Max 90, Air Stab and Air Classic BW. At reasonable prices, this is definitely a pack you lay down the Amex and cop all three. Images: ARC

Clerks Pack: Nike 'HUF' Air Max 90

We currently know that there will be a pair of Nike Terra Humara for the SF Clerks Pack release but now thanks to HUF, here are the pictures of the HUF Nike Air Max 90’s. For this sneaker, different types of leather was used for the upper including croc-skin and ostrich leather. The brown/yellow colorway easily catches your eye but remains subtle at the same time. Nike Serena Williams Dunk Low

The Collection Royale is Nike’s online exclusive collection celebrating the true shot-callers. They started out with the “King of Spades” Lebron James Air Force 1 (which is available now) and are getting ready to follow up with this “Queen of Hearts” Serena Williams Dunk in June. The pastel color combo on these is great, and the patent swoosh really sets it off. They will be available exclusively at Niketown.com Image: Niketown @ nitrolicious
